What must be added to the given numbers so that they are in proportion? a. 1, 3, 10, 18 b. 23, 34, 56, 78

The correct Answer is:
To solve the problem of what must be added to the given numbers so that they are in proportion, we will tackle each part step by step. ### Part a: 1, 3, 10, 18 1. **Assume a variable**: Let \( x \) be the number that we need to add to each of the given numbers. Thus, the new numbers will be: - \( 1 + x \) - \( 3 + x \) - \( 10 + x \) - \( 18 + x \) 2. **Set up the proportion**: We know that for four numbers \( a, b, c, d \) to be in proportion, the following must hold true: \[ \frac{a}{b} = \frac{c}{d} \] In our case: \[ \frac{1 + x}{3 + x} = \frac{10 + x}{18 + x} \] 3. **Cross-multiply**: This gives us: \[ (1 + x)(18 + x) = (3 + x)(10 + x) \] 4. **Expand both sides**: - Left side: \[ 1 \cdot 18 + 1 \cdot x + 18 \cdot x + x^2 = 18 + 19x + x^2 \] - Right side: \[ 3 \cdot 10 + 3 \cdot x + 10 \cdot x + x^2 = 30 + 13x + x^2 \] 5. **Set the equation**: \[ 18 + 19x + x^2 = 30 + 13x + x^2 \] 6. **Cancel \( x^2 \) from both sides**: \[ 18 + 19x = 30 + 13x \] 7. **Rearrange the equation**: \[ 19x - 13x = 30 - 18 \] \[ 6x = 12 \] 8. **Solve for \( x \)**: \[ x = 2 \] 9. **Conclusion**: We must add \( 2 \) to each of the numbers \( 1, 3, 10, 18 \) to make them proportional. The new numbers will be \( 3, 5, 12, 20 \). ### Part b: 23, 34, 56, 78 1. **Assume a variable**: Let \( x \) be the number that we need to add to each of the given numbers. Thus, the new numbers will be: - \( 23 + x \) - \( 34 + x \) - \( 56 + x \) - \( 78 + x \) 2. **Set up the proportion**: \[ \frac{23 + x}{34 + x} = \frac{56 + x}{78 + x} \] 3. **Cross-multiply**: \[ (23 + x)(78 + x) = (34 + x)(56 + x) \] 4. **Expand both sides**: - Left side: \[ 23 \cdot 78 + 23x + 78x + x^2 = 1794 + 101x + x^2 \] - Right side: \[ 34 \cdot 56 + 34x + 56x + x^2 = 1904 + 90x + x^2 \] 5. **Set the equation**: \[ 1794 + 101x + x^2 = 1904 + 90x + x^2 \] 6. **Cancel \( x^2 \) from both sides**: \[ 1794 + 101x = 1904 + 90x \] 7. **Rearrange the equation**: \[ 101x - 90x = 1904 - 1794 \] \[ 11x = 110 \] 8. **Solve for \( x \)**: \[ x = 10 \] 9. **Conclusion**: We must add \( 10 \) to each of the numbers \( 23, 34, 56, 78 \) to make them proportional. The new numbers will be \( 33, 44, 66, 88 \).
